This article is about the last people who served in the First World War (which happened from July 28, 1914, to November 11, 1918). It lists those who were still alive in 1999 or later. A "veteran" is someone who was part of the armed forces of the countries fighting in the war.

Florence Green, from Britain, was a member of the Royal Air Force's WRAF. She is usually seen as the very last confirmed veteran of the war. She passed away on February 4, 2012, at 110 years old. The last veteran who actually fought in battles was Claude Choules. He served in the British Royal Navy and later the Royal Australian Navy. He died on May 5, 2011, also at 110.

The last veteran who served in the trenches (long ditches where soldiers fought) was Harry Patch from the British Army. He died on July 25, 2009, at 111. The last veteran from the Central Powers (one of the main groups fighting in the war), Franz Künstler from Austria-Hungary, died on May 27, 2008, at 107.

About 65 million people took part in the war. Sadly, around 9.75 million soldiers died during the conflict.

The last veteran from Colony of Jamaica was Stanley Stair (died 2008). From British Guyana, it was Gershom Browne (died 2000). Thomas Shaw (died 2002) was the last veteran from Ireland. Alfred Anderson (died 2005) was the last from Scotland.

Veterans Who Lived to 2009 or Later

Here are nine veterans who were still alive in 2009 or later.

Country Served Name Born Died Notes
 Australia John Campbell Ross 11 March 1899 3 June 2009 (110) Last Australian soldier. He joined in 1918 as a radio operator but did not fight.
Canada Canada John Babcock 23 July 1900 18 February 2010 (109) Last Canadian veteran. He joined in 1916 but was too young to fight in battles.
 United Kingdom Henry Allingham 6 June 1896 18 July 2009 (113) Last airman. He joined in 1915 as a mechanic. He was the world's oldest man and Britain's oldest man ever.
 United Kingdom Claude Choules 3 March 1901 5 May 2011 (110) Last person who fought in World War I. He was also the last male veteran. He joined in 1916.
 United Kingdom Florence Green 19 February 1901 4 February 2012 (110) Last female veteran and the last officially recognized veteran. She worked as a waitress in the Women's Royal Air Force.
 United Kingdom Netherwood Hughes 12 June 1900 4 April 2009 (108) He was called up in 1918 as a truck driver but did not fight.
 United Kingdom Harry Patch 17 June 1898 25 July 2009 (111) Last British soldier ("Tommy"). He served in the British Army. He was the last veteran to fight in the trenches and be injured.
 United Kingdom Bill Stone 23 September 1900 10 January 2009 (108) He joined the Royal Navy in 1918 but did not fight in battles. He also served in World War II.
 United States Frank Buckles 1 February 1901 27 February 2011 (110) Last American veteran. He joined in 1917 and drove ambulances near the Western Front.

Likely Confirmed Veterans

This is one veteran whose service is very likely confirmed.

Country Served Name Born Died Notes
Japan Japan Jiroemon Kimura 19 April 1897 12 June 2013 (116) Possibly the last confirmed veteran from any country. He served in the army from April to June 1918 but did not fight. He was the oldest verified man in history when he died.

Veterans from the World War I Era

These veterans joined the armed forces after the main fighting ended (after the Armistice) but before the peace treaty was signed. Some also served in related conflicts.

Country Served Name Born Died Notes
Brazil Waldemar Levy Cardoso 4 December 1900 13 May 2009 (108) Last Brazilian veteran of the WWI era. He joined in late 1918 but did not fight.
Socialist red flag.svg Finnish Socialist Workers' Republic Aarne Arvonen 4 August 1897 1 January 2009 (111) Last "Red Guard" veteran from the Finnish Civil War. He was Finland's oldest man ever.
Flag of Finland (1918–1920).svg Kingdom of Finland Lauri Nurminen 9 September 1906 20 February 2009 (102) Last "White Guard" veteran from the Finnish Civil War.
France Félix Maximilian Rostaing 27 December 1900 31 December 2009 (109) French WWI-era veteran, served in the Franco-Turkish War.
 German Empire Helmut Fink 18 March 1901 27 April 2009 (108) Last veteran from the German Revolution and last German WWI-era veteran.
Poland Józef Kowalski 2 February 1900 7 December 2013 (113) Last WWI-era veteran, fought in the Polish-Soviet War (1919-1921).
Poland Wilhelm Meisel 7 January 1904 3 June 2009 (105) Last veteran of the Silesian Uprisings. He joined the Polish Army at 15.
 United States Robley Rex 2 May 1901 28 April 2009 (107) Last American WWI-era veteran. He joined the army in May 1919.
